Drawing, Sheep Grazing in a Field
This is a Drawing. It was created by Winslow Homer. It is dated 1878 and we acquired it in 1912. Its medium is black crayon, brush and white gouache on gray paper. It is a part of the Drawings, Prints, and Graphic Design department.
